Established by the Tsleil-Waututh Nation in 2004, Inlailawatash is a progressive and innovative environmental consulting services provider whose operational conduct is guided by the vision and values of the Tsleil-Waututh.

Inlailawatash provides professional stewardship services, such as utilities vegetation management, urban forestry, ecosystem restoration, cultural heritage and archaeology, forest stewardship, forest carbon, renewable energy, natural resource planning, GIS mapping, and referral management to First Nations and other governments, crown organizations, and the private sector.

Our holistic approach is what sets us apart from the competition, with traditional ecological knowledge supplementing our extensive technical expertise. Projects are developed, executed and operated in a manner consistent with Tsleil-Waututh and Coast Salish values.

In addition to experienced staff, which includes foresters, arborists, technologists, biologists, archaeologists, environmental scientists, GIS analysts and others, Inlailawatash has strong relationships with many other resource professionals recognized for their expertise.
